Rep. Turner Heads To Kosovo For Thanksgiving

While many residents of the Miami Valley will be having Thanksgiving at home with family, local congressman Mike Turner will be far from home with American troops

Turner and his wife, Lori, will be visiting Ohio National Guard troops in Kosovo to support our men and women in uniform. They will also be taking some important items along with them.

Sixth grade Trotwood students will be sending them letters, poems and other items with Turner to the troops in Kosovo.

The students were given the project as a class assignment and their teacher said they approached the project with great enthusiasm and they are hoping to hear back from the troops in Kosovo.

Turner is no stranger to Kosovo. He has been there several times on diplomatic missions. He was there last summer to see the improvements that were made since the civil war was resolved and the peace accord was put into effect.

Turner will be leaving Wednesday for Kosovo, along with Rep. Dave Hobson and Rep. John Boehner. Hobson is taking the soldiers a sweet taste from home – peanut butter buckeyes.
